Subject: DR Drill — PruneBot Restore Step

Hi on-call,

Thursday's disaster-recovery drill at Quillhaven includes restoring PruneBot, our stale-branch cleanup bot, from a cold backup. You'll rebuild its state store, re-register the webhook against the Fernwood mirror, and confirm it skips protected branches before re-enabling scheduled sweeps. Allow about forty minutes; the drill coordinator will time the restore. When the restore tool prompts for credentials, enter the recovery passphrase given below.

Thanks,
Dalia

strongbox words: raldor-eliir-lamael

**Checklist item 7 — StockTally nightly reconciliation**

Hey, quick one: before we ship, kick off a manual run of the StockTally reconciliation job against the Brindle Bay warehouse snapshot. It should finish under ten minutes and report zero orphaned SKUs. If it flags variances, ping the on-call before proceeding — don't just re-run it. Once it's green, jot down the trace value that appears below.

build token for kahop-yafof: htk21_5a995f047b538db58c4a4

## Artifact Signing — SDK Parity Notes (Weekly Sync)

Kestrel SDK for Android reached parity with the Swift client this sprint: offline queueing, batched telemetry, and retry semantics now match. Both SDKs ship as signed artifacts from the same pipeline. Remaining gap: background sync throttling, targeted next sprint. Verify both release bundles before tagging. Both artifacts validate against the shared signing key below.

signing key of kawig-fafog = bky19_6Fypv1qws7J8qJtaYjX